close up top shot of Pav Bhaji Masala - A popular Indian Street Food!
Print Pin
0 from 0 votes

Pav Bhaji Masala - A popular Indian Street Food!

One of the most loved Indian street food is called Pav Bhaji. Its a spicy mix of many boiled veggies which are then mashed and cooked with special spices to give it a lip smacking flavor. Made with a generous amounts of butter, this popular snack is served with Indian pav/water roll along with lemon wedges and onions.
Course Main Course, Snack
Cuisine Asian, Indian
Author Priya Lakshminarayan


  • 3 potatoes
  • 2 carrots
  • 1 cauliflower
  • 1 cup chopped french beans
  • 1 cup green peas
  • 1 cup spinach
  • Turmeric and salt as required
  • 1/2 cup butter
  • 1 tsp cumin seeds
  • 2 slit green chillies
  • 5-6 cloves garlic
  • 1 inch ginger
  • 2 large onions
  • 7-8 tomatoes
  • 2 bell peppers
  • 2-3 tbsp pav bhaji masala
  • 1 tsp turmeric powder
  • 1 tbsp coriander cumin powder
  • 1-2 tbsp melted butter
  • 1 cup chopped cilantro
  • 1 onion
  • 1-2 lemons


  • The first step is to peel and roughly chop the potatoes and carrots. Then cut cauliflower florets and green beans. Boil them along with spinach and green peas in turmeric + salt water, in batches. They need to be overcooked and should be mashable easily. Strain the water. Reserve the water and use it as vegetable stock in any recipe which calls for stock. I prefer to mash the veggies at this stage. Mash the vegetables with a masher.
    Heat butter in a pan. Temper cumin seeds and once they crackle add slit green chillies, minced garlic and ginger. Fry for a minute and then add chopped onions. Saute till they turn translucent and then add chopped tomatoes and salt. Tomato is the hero ingredient here. Saute it well till the tomatoes turn soft and mushy. Next add chopped bell peppers and continue to saute for another 2 minutes. Then add the dry spices like turmeric powder, coriander cumin powder and pav bhaji masala. Mix and fry for another minute. Add more butter at this stage.
    Next add the mashed veggies. Mix it all together and add little water. Simmer and bring to a boil. Then turn off the flame and garnish with chopped cilantro. Now to prepare the pav/bread. Heat a griddle and add some butter on it. As it melts, sprinkle black salt and little pav bhaji. Quickle mix it and place a cut pav over it. Cook both sides in spiced butter. Prepare as many pav as you want in similar fashion. While serving, garnish the pav bhaji with chopped onions, cilantro and lemon juice. And yes, don't forget to add some more butter on top. Trust me, butter is what makes pav bhaji - AWESOME! Serve hot.


You can add any more veggies to this as you wish. I have added beets, sprouts, raw banana on some occasions and they taste great.